Formula

Loading Dose = (Cp Γ— Vd) / (F Γ— S)

Where Cp = target concentration, Vd = volume of distribution, F = bioavailability, S = salt factor

Clinical Note

Loading doses should be given with caution. Consider patient factors such as organ function, age, and drug interactions. Consult drug references for specific recommendations.

Common Drug Parameters

DrugVd (L/kg)BioavailabilitySalt Factor
Digoxin5-770-80%1.0
Phenytoin0.6-0.790%0.92 (sodium)
Theophylline0.596%1.0
Vancomycin0.4-1.0100% (IV)1.0
Aminoglycosides0.25-0.3100% (IV)1.0
